Somewhat budget comp of contemporary psych bands (most tracks from 2005/6; plus a previously released Dragonwyck track from 1968 just to throw you off!). Features: Siena Root, Vibravoid, Stoned Circus, La Ira De Dios, Treacle People, Loxley Beade, Fantasyy Factoryy, i-H8 Camera, Ma-Nia, Karmic Society. 72% previously unreleased. "Trip in Time presents the artistic, emotional and intense side of music and revives an almost forgotten genre: psychedelic rock! A fusion of rock'n'roll, blues, folk, jazz, soul and classical music to a powerful unit. This compilation features only unreleased music from the years 2006-2007, with the influences of the psychedelic music revolution from the Summer of Love, 1967. Our focus is to present and to discover young artists, whose passionate celebration of music has the potential to convince the new generation of psychedelic freaks. Disc 1 (62 mins) contains 13 international and ambitious newcomer groups ranging from progressive space sound, high speed rock'n'roll, Syd Barrett and Love acid-folk style to heavy garage/surf psychedelia. Also included are live recordings from Trip In Time events (La Ira De Dios, Treacle People). This 2CD set combines two variations of psychedelic rock, the tightly-arranged song format on disc 1, and wild atmospheric improvisations on disc 2. A 12-page booklet presents each contributing group, all songs are remastered to a high class sound. This CD is a challenge for all music listeners who search for an innovative sound and intensity, maybe we see a few of these folks on the big stages to start the psychedelic revolution soon!" Artists include: Obskuria, Crystal Caravan, El Cuy, Les Trees, In The Company Of Wolves, To Get Her Together, The Magnificent Brotherhood, The Shivas, The Illiad, Jayahdeva, Treacle People, Serpentina Satelite, La Ira De Dios, Embryo meets Karmic Society, Oozing Goo, The Invisibles and Drahk Von Trip.

"This is the third chapter of the 'Trip In Time' psychedelic series, and it's at least as interesting as the previous ones, with only unreleased material! It presents 18 of the recent top Hard-Psych-Garage-Kraut-Underground bands (several from Scandinavia and Germany, but also bands from Spain, France, US, and Peru). Listening to this compilation you will not believe that all these songs are contemporary recordings (most are very well produced but reflect a very intense retro spirit -- nearly unbelievable). The music itself ranges from a hard and heavy Doors sound, Pink Floyd style, blues hard rock a la Mountain, true '60s garage beat but also early Amon Duul 2 of Brainticket flashes. A running time of 78+ minutes and a 12-page booklet will guide the way to the music of tomorrow." Artists include: Electric Mystical Soul Vibration, The People, Ginger, Jenda Wight, Jarvis Jay, Fuzz Mantra, Mother and Sun, Psychoine, The Magnificent Brotherhood, Crystal Caravan, Living Room, The Flying Eyes, Black Box Massacre, Serpentina Satelite, Aqua Nebula Oscillator, Space Debris, Fantasyy Factoryy, Zaphire Oktaloque.

"Are you ready to bring the authentic roots of free-flowing Krautrock jams and true festival feeling to your home? Embryo and the Burg Herzberg Festival (Europe's biggest hippie event) is a long story. Forty years ago, when the first one happened in the old castle, Embryo was there. After that performance they even got robbed, a blue painted violin and a good amp were gone forever. In all the years following, the festival got bigger and changed to a different place to find room for the growing audience and stages. Embryo played there many times in different line-ups. This performance was a sort of chill-out act for the whole festival. The nucleus of this band (Jens, Lothar, Mik. Marja, Christian) had grown through all the many years on tour to a steady line-up, supported by five other friends: on trumpet is Werner, who was introduced by Mik, one of the few good oboe-players around. On guitar Valentin Altenberger, whose father is a modern jazz drummer and mother a jazz singer who grew up in the family of Bobbie Jones, known for his work with Charles Mingus. On oud and guitar is Andy Rust who knows much about Indian culture and has been with Embryo for many years. The third electric guitar is played by Björn Eric Münz from Ensemble Orient-Express, also good friends of Embryo. On percussion is Norbert Keck who had been playing with the band almost on almost all of the Herzberg gigs in the last years. This CD presents a rawer electric set by Embryo (because the wet and cold wind at the festival weekend made it too hard to tune the acoustic instruments!) So, this CD will satisfy the early '70s Kraut-jam-improvisation-rock fans a lot, but also features jazzy vibes and structures. Comes with an 8-page booklet with nice liner notes by bandleader C. Burchard (German & English, great sound quality, three extended pieces, 75 minutes, analogously mixed and mastered). Highly recommended for jam and improv freaks!"
